Q: Is 26,259,580 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 26,259,580 is not a prime number.

Why is 26,259,580 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 26259580 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 10 20 193 386 772 965 1,930 3,860 6,803 13,606 27,212 34,015 68,030 136,060 1,312,979 2,625,958 5,251,916 6,564,895 13,129,790 and 26,259,580, with no remainder.

Since 26,259,580 cannot be divided by just 1 and 26,259,580, it is not a prime number.
